The Realme Pad 2 has gained popularity among users who seek a versatile tablet for both work and entertainment. Its features aim to balance productivity and leisure, but like any device, it has its advantages and disadvantages. Here’s a detailed look at the pros and cons of the Realme Pad 2 for different uses.
Pros of the Realme Pad 2
- Affordable Price: The Realme Pad 2 offers a competitive price point, making it accessible for students and professionals alike.
- Good Display Quality: It features a 10.4-inch LCD with a high refresh rate, providing smooth visuals for gaming, streaming, and work tasks.
- Decent Performance: Powered by a MediaTek Helio G80 chipset and sufficient RAM, it handles multitasking and moderate workloads efficiently.
- Long Battery Life: The tablet can last up to 12 hours on a single charge, supporting all-day use for work and entertainment.
- Dual Speakers: Enhanced audio quality makes it suitable for media consumption and video calls.
Cons of the Realme Pad 2
- Limited App Ecosystem: As an Android tablet, it may not support all apps optimally, especially those designed for larger screens.
- No 5G Connectivity: It relies on Wi-Fi and 4G, which may limit internet speed and connectivity options in some scenarios.
- Build Quality: The plastic back and lightweight design may feel less premium compared to higher-end tablets.
- Camera Performance: The rear and front cameras are basic, not ideal for high-quality photography or video conferencing.
- Software Updates: Limited updates could affect security and new features over time.
Is the Realme Pad 2 Suitable for Work?
For basic productivity tasks such as note-taking, email management, and web browsing, the Realme Pad 2 performs adequately. Its large screen and decent performance make it a good companion for students and casual workers. However, for intensive tasks like video editing or complex multitasking, it may fall short due to hardware limitations.
Is the Realme Pad 2 Good for Play?
The tablet excels in media consumption, thanks to its display and speakers. It supports popular streaming apps and casual gaming. Its affordability also makes it a great choice for entertainment without breaking the bank. However, high-end gaming or graphic-intensive applications may not run smoothly on this device.
